Collaborative International Dictionary (GCIDE)
Espringal

n. [ See Springal. ] (Mil. Antiq.) An engine of war used for throwing viretons, large stones, and other missiles; a springal. [ 1913 Webster ]

Springal

n. [ OF. espringale; of Teutonic origin, akin to E. spring. ] An ancient military engine for casting stones and arrows by means of a spring. [ 1913 Webster ]

Springall

{ } n. [ Scot. springald, springel, fr. Scot. & E. spring. ] An active, springy young man. [ Obs. ] “There came two springals of full tender years.” Spenser. [ 1913 Webster ]

Joseph, when he was sold to Potiphar, that great man, was a fair young springall. Latimer. [ 1913 Webster ]

Variants: Springald, Springal
